ACS Boracol 10 is a clear formulation containing Boric Acid and Benzalkonium Chloride, designed for use as a surface biocide and wood preservative.

Dual-Action Wood Preservative for the Treatment and Prevention of Fungal Decay and Insect Infestation
ACS Boracol 10 is a high-quality, dual-purpose wood preservative formulated to combat fungal decay (including dry rot and wet rot) and wood-boring insects such as woodworm. Based on a combination of boron and glycol, it penetrates deeply into the timber structure for long-lasting protection. Ideal for remedial timber treatment in both domestic and commercial buildings, it can be used on floors, joists, roof timbers, and structural joinery.
Key Features & Benefits
- Dual Protection: Treats and prevents fungal growth and insect attack in one easy application.
- Deep Penetration: Boron and glycol base allows for effective absorption into even dense timbers.
- Low Odour: Water-based formula ensures minimal disruption and is suitable for internal use.
- Non-Staining: Clear formulation leaves timber looking natural and untreated.
- Easy Application: Brush, roller, or spray application with no mixing required.
Product Details
- Formulation: Boron-based wood preservative with glycol carrier
- Type: Liquid – ready to use
- Application: Brush, roller, or low-pressure spray
- Coverage: Approx. 3–5 m² per litre depending on surface porosity
- Use Areas: Roof timbers, floor joists, structural and decorative woodwork
Application Instructions
- Preparation: Ensure surfaces are dry, clean, and free from dust, paint, or other barriers.
- Apply Liberally: Use a brush or spray to saturate the surface. Apply multiple coats if needed for deeper penetration.
- Allow to Absorb: Let the product soak into the timber; do not wipe away excess immediately.
- Drying Time: Typically touch dry within 2–4 hours; allow 24 hours before overcoating or reinstatement.
Limitations
- Not suitable for use in areas with standing water or direct food contact.
- Do not apply in temperatures below 5°C or to frozen timber.
Health & Safety
Use appropriate PPE including gloves and eye protection. Apply in well-ventilated areas and avoid contact with skin and eyes. Refer to the Safety Data Sheet & the Material Data Sheet
